Getting Started: Your First Ruan and Gear
Before you strum your first note, you'll need a few things. First, the ruan itself! There are different sizes:
- Soprano Ruan (高音阮): Tiny and bright sounding.
- Alto Ruan (中音阮): Great for beginners! Balanced and easy to handle.
- Tenor Ruan (次中音阮): Deeper, richer sound.
- Bass Ruan (低音阮): Big and booming!
For beginners? The alto ruan is usually the best choice. When picking yours, consider:
- Sound: Does it sound clear and resonant? Like a bell?
- Feel: Is it comfortable to hold? Easy to press the strings?
- Material: Most ruans are wood. Different woods have different sounds.
You'll also need:
- Picks: Experiment! Different thicknesses make different sounds.
- Tuner: Essential! An electronic tuner is super helpful for beginners.
- Case: Protect your precious instrument!
- Method books/online resources: These are your learning companions!
Learning Ruan Techniques: From "Hello" to "Wow!"
Learning the ruan involves mastering some key techniques. Don't worry, it's easier than you think!
1. Posture and Hand Position
Good posture is key for comfort. Sit up straight, hold the ruan comfortably. Keep your picking hand relaxed. Lots of online videos show you the right way.
2. Tuning
Tuning is important! The standard is usually G-D-A-E (thickest to thinnest). Use that tuner!
3. Basic Chords
Start with simple chords. Many beginner lessons start with easy open chords.
4. Picking Techniques
Practice upstrokes and downstrokes. Experiment with different combinations. It's all about finding your style.
5. Finger Exercises
Finger exercises build strength and speed. Think of it as a workout for your fingers. It’s worth it!
6. Reading Music
Learning to read music will open up a whole new world of songs. It's not essential to start, but it’s incredibly helpful in the long run.
7. Advanced Techniques
Later, try vibrato, tremolo, and other fancy techniques. They add so much expression!
